Cursul DevOps Artisan – DevOps Fundamentals este dedicat tuturor celor care doresc să învățe DevOps dintr-o perspectivă practică, urmărind să ofere o bază solidă în acest domeniu.
Trainingul pornește de la o introducere în DevOps, explicând conceptele fundamentale, principiile de bază și valoarea de business adusă de adoptarea acestei metodologii. Ulterior, sunt abordate subiecte esențiale precum Continuous Integration/Continuous Delivery (CI/CD), Containerizare, Orchestrare, Infrastructure as Code, testare automată, precum și monitorizare și observabilitate.
Prin intermediul acestui curs, participanții vor obține o imagine completă a ciclului de dezvoltare software modern și vor explora instrumentele utilizate pentru automatizare, integrare și livrare rapidă în cadrul echipelor agile.
Cursul se adresează:
- Tuturor celor care doresc să învățe DevOps;
- Dezvoltatorilor care îdi doresc să și lărgească aria de expertiză;
- Administratorilor de sistem care doresc să adauge DevOps în lista de abilități;
- Profesioniștilor implicați în dezvoltare software, operațiuni IT sau IT Service Management.
- Cum se implementează DevOps în cadrul unei organizații
- Ce înseamnă concepte precum: CI/CD, Pipelines, Infrastructure as Code
- Importanța Docker Containers și Kubernetes
- Automation și Software Development Life Cycle
Pentru a putea participa la acest curs nu sunt necesare cunoștințe suplimentare.
Materialele de curs sunt în limba Engleză. Predarea se face în limba Română.
DevOps methodology
- What is DevOps?
- Key Principles
- The Business value of DevOps
Getting software to production
- What is Continuous Integration/Continuous Delivery?
- Version Control
- CI/CD Tooling Landscape: Jenkins, GitHub Actions.
- SDLC: The Complete picture
Containerization and Orchestration
- Shipping SW
- Containers: Docker
- Container orchestration
- Tooling Landscape: Docker, Kubernetes
Infrastructure As Code
- Cloud vs. OnPrem
- Declarative Infrastructure
- Tooling Landscape: Terraform
Testing
- What are Automated Tests
- Testing types
- Automated tests within the software development
Monitoring and Observability
- Monitoring vs. Observability
- Logs, Traces, Metrics
- Tooling Landscape: Prometheus, Grafana
Nu există un program de certificare asociat direct acestui curs.